INTERNAL MEMO — Gallery Label Transport

The printed interpretive labels for the new Tidelands Gallery at the Corven Museum are packed in two flat archival boxes in the workshop. They are mounted on brittle board, so they must travel flat and cannot be stacked under other cargo. The installation team needs them on site Wednesday morning to keep the hanging schedule on track, so please assign a driver for the Tuesday afternoon run. Brief the driver with the following confidential hand-over instruction:

courier memo of yajef-bajep: the frawyn jordor courier leaves the norwyn ledger at gate 2781 under passcode 330769

## Support

The Quillbase profile store is sharded by user ID modulo 64. Plugins must never assume co-location of two profiles; cross-shard reads go through the router, not direct shard handles. Resharding events are announced two weeks ahead and rotate shard maps automatically. If your plugin caches shard assignments, subscribe to the map-change hook. Bugs in routing or shard-map propagation should be reported with a repro. Send questions to the shard platform team at the address below.

alerts address for tahaf-hawep: frawyn@tolvaqlabs.corp

Handover for the Quillbase planner regression: after the 4.2 merge, join reordering picks a nested loop on the tenants table when statistics are stale. My fix in `planner/cost.rs` adjusts the stale-stats penalty; please scrutinize the cardinality fallback path. To reproduce locally, run the Fenwick benchmark suite with the following configuration values.

deployment values, hahap-kagef:
[silok]
team = oliax
access_code = ac_e8a226
host = silok.qirvannet.internal
port = 3306
owner = wenox.briius
peer = jordor.braskforge.test

## 2024-11 Key Rotation — ReminderFlow Clinic Scheduler

Rotated the signing key used by the appointment-reminder batch job after the quarterly audit at Hollowbrook Health flagged the old key's age. Verified that queued reminders drain cleanly before cutover and that retries re-sign with the new material. Reviewers should confirm the staging job accepts the key below.

deploy key for kagup-bawig: bky9_ZMq28eTw9